Your new job
The Youth Peer Researcher will work on a new study within the Suicide Prevention Research Program at Orygen.

The key task will be to recruit a Youth Advisory Group (YAG) to aid the study team using lived experience perspectives.

This role will also use lived experience to assist with participant recruitment, data collection and analysis, and communicating study results to the public.

Reporting to Research Fellow in Suicide Prevention, you will:

  • Lead the recruitment of young people into the project's Youth Advisory Group (YAG).
  • Assist young people in the YAG to ensure meaningful and supported participation.
  • Project management of YAG activities, including but not limited to, organising meetings, developing materials and facilitating YAG sessions as required.
  • Review research materials to ensure they're comprehensive and engaging for their intended audience.
